Renzy v. Myers et al
Plaintiff: Curtis Renzy
Defendant: Estel Andrew Myers and Shipper's Transport Company, Inc
Case Number: 5:2008cv00025
Filed: March 17, 2008
Court: US District Court for the Western District of Virginia
Office: Harrisonburg Office
County: Frederick
Presiding Judge: Samuel G. Wilson
Nature of Suit: Motor Vehicle
Cause of Action: 28 U.S.C. ยง 1332 Diversity-Tort/Motor Vehicle (P.I.)
Jury Demanded By: Both
